Where Do Clouds Come From?
Clouds originate in the water cycle. The sun heats oceans, lakes, rivers, and soil, causing moisture to evaporate. That invisible water vapor mixes into rising air, cools with altitude, and begins to condense into droplets. This is when clouds form.
Air rises in several ways:
- Warm ground heats the air above it, causing it to lift.
- Winds push moist air up mountains.
- Cool, dense air forces warm air upward when the two meet.
In each case, rising air cools, leading to cloud formation. These processes happen constantly at different levels of the atmosphere.
What Are Clouds Made Of?
Clouds are made of billions of tiny water droplets or ice crystals suspended in the air. They are visible because the moisture condenses into liquid or solid form, unlike invisible water vapor.
Temperature and altitude determine composition. In higher, colder layers, clouds often contain ice crystals, while lower clouds hold mostly liquid droplets. Meteorologists classify many cloud types by altitude: low, middle, and high.

How Are Clouds Formed?
The key to understanding how clouds are formed lies in condensation. As moist air rises and cools, water vapor changes into liquid droplets or ice crystals. This phase change creates the visible masses we see as clouds.
Cloud names hint at their behavior:
- Clouds with “stratus” in their name, like nimbostratus, often bring steady, widespread rain.
- Clouds with “cumulus” in their name, like cumulonimbus, are linked to scattered showers and thunderstorms.
Recognizing these patterns helps you track how clouds develop throughout the day and predict shifts in the weather.
Why Do Clouds Form?
Clouds form when three ingredients come together: moisture, rising air, and cooling temperatures. Heat from the sun, terrain, or weather fronts pushes air upward until it cools enough for condensation to begin. This is why cloud formation often leads to rain, storms, or other changes in weather.
Observing which layers cloud up first can reveal early signs of shifting atmospheric conditions and help you better anticipate rainfall.
